Summary of TCF Exam
Before discussing the fees, let's briefly outline what the TCF entails. The TCF is created to examine the French language abilities of non-native speakers. It usually assesses efficiency in four essential areas:
Listening understandingChecking out comprehensionComposed expressionOral expression
The TCF is essential for people wanting to study in France, get residency, or merely assess their French language capabilities for individual complete satisfaction or professional requirements.
TCF Exam Registration Fees Breakdown
The registration cost for the TCF test varies depending upon numerous elements, including the testing place, the version of the test taken, and any additional services requested (such as preparation materials or extra rating reports).
Cost Structure
Here's a basic breakdown of TCF registration charges:
Fee CategoryRequirement Price RangeStandard TCF Test Booking TestEUR80 - EUR150Extra Oral Proficiency TestEUR50 - EUR100Rescheduling FeeEUR20 - EUR30Additional Score ReportEUR20 - EUR30Preparation MaterialsEUR30 - EUR60Aspects Influencing Fees
Place: Different testing centers might charge varying fees based upon their operating expense. Major cities may have greater fees due to demand.
Exam Version: The TCF has various versions (TCF for research studies, TCF for citizenship, and so on), which may have various charges.
Optional Add-Ons: Candidates might desire to acquire additional services, such as preparation products or extra score reports, which can increase the overall cost.
Currency Fluctuations: For global prospects, currency exchange rates can affect the final cost when paying in a different currency.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What is the function of the TCF examination?
The TCF test is primarily used to evaluate French language proficiency for scholastic, immigration, and expert functions.
2. For how long is the TCF exam?
The TCF examination generally lasts for around three hours, including different sections. The oral expression test is typically performed independently.
3. Can I alter my exam date after registration?
Yes, many testing centers enable you to reschedule your evaluation for a cost. Make sure to inspect the particular policies of your chosen testing center.
4. Are there any discount rates offered for the TCF test?
Some centers might provide discount rates for students or group registrations. It's best to inquire directly with the screening center for such alternatives.
5. For how long does it require to get outcomes?
Candidates can expect to receive their outcomes within a few weeks after taking the test, however this can vary by center.
